Truong My Lan's natural diamond earrings, featuring two diamonds measuring 10.58mm and 10.7mm in diameter along with two earring settings, will go under the hammer with a starting price of more than $357,000.

The Ho Chi Minh City Asset Auction Service Center will auction a pair of natural diamond earrings belonging to Truong My Lan at 8:30am on August 21, with a starting price of more than $357,000.

The earrings feature two natural diamonds. One measures 10.7mm in diameter, has VVS-1 clarity and an E color grade, and weighs 2.9 grams. The other measures 10.58mm in diameter, with the same VVS-1 clarity and E color grade, and weighs 2.89 grams.

The auction will take place at the Ho Chi Minh City Asset Auction Service Center, 19/5 Hoang Viet Street, Tan Son Nhat Ward. Those wishing to participate can register from August 7 until 5pm on August 18 and must pay a deposit equal to 20% of the starting price.

Individuals and organizations may participate provided they are not prohibited from doing so under asset auction laws or other relevant regulations, and meet any legal requirements for registering ownership or use rights over the property.

Participants must submit valid application documents and the required deposit to the Ho Chi Minh City Asset Auction Service Center in accordance with regulations. Applications will be accepted directly at the center's headquarters.

The earrings are part of a diamond jewelry set belonging to Truong My Lan. In addition to the earrings, the set includes a diamond necklace valued at more than $338,000. The piece features a 12.67mm-diameter diamond pendant and multiple diamonds measuring between 3.5mm and 7mm set along the necklace.

A white diamond ring featuring a 14.1mm-diameter diamond has been valued at nearly $253,000.

Together, the three pieces in the jewelry set have a combined appraised value of nearly $950,000.
